— 3170 N SHERIDAN RD · Lakeview“I will attempt to write an unbiased review on this building. It's situated on the corner of Belmont and Sheridan and you can pretty much take any bus going downtown as the bus stop is about 100 yards from any entrance. I've lived at the Belmont Harbor just across the street and some other apartments in other neighboorhoods. Apace: large one bedroom Kitchen- small kitchen that gets the job done. Updated appliances (no microwave) and medium size fridge are useful. Cabinet space is suprising with doors opening both ways. Opens to living room through large serving window (basically they removed the drywall around everything but the cabinets - including above the cabinets so it's open above the cabinets as well. For 2 people kitchen was slightly cramped but overall good. Also tiled floor makes it easier to clean. Living Room/Dining Room- large easily opened window swith standard plastic blinds with seats so you can sit on the window sills. Our living room dining room was huge compared to our old Apace and it fit a l-shaped leather sectional , dining table, and those leaning wall shelves (3) for a small office nook quite comfortably. All carpeted with outlets for floor lamps as You've got no ceiling fans or lights (so you'll have to get some sort of lamp/vertical lamps). Overall large size and comfortable with light from the large windows. Bedroom-our bedroom was only slightly smaller than the current master bedroom in the house we just bought. large window provides lots of lights. again, no ceiling fan or lights so you need lamps. Bathrooms- yes, this one bedroom had 2 full bathrooms which was perfect for my wife and myself as well as for guest coming over. standard sinks with cabinets below and above, standard toilet, and bathtub with clean tiling on floors and wall surrounds. Vent is in the bathroom but no fan for the vent. Changing Room- our Apace also came with a 5' by 8' changing area right oustide the bedroom bathroom (seperated from the living room) which was nice. Closets- AMAZING - master bedroom -this place had 1 walk in closet about 6'x8' and 1 long closet which was about 8'x6' deep! plus a smaller closet for shoes and space for hanging winter coats (about 2). living room - large and deep living room closet had built in storage and railing for coats. pleasantly suprised with the amount of closet space (due to high ceilings and deepness of closets) Carpeting-standard and clean (slightly offwhite). Walls-plaster, older, but freshly painted with some molding and trim work. (good luck finding studs for hanging tv's etc. opted for a tv stand as plaster's not a good option for plasma tvs) Utilities-FREE - talk about free central AC during the hot chicago summers - two units one in the living/dining room and one in the master bedroom. kept these at low and cold as anything higher is actually quite unbearably cold. Parking-attached parking garage below is valet and charges $190 per month downstairs and $240 per month upstairs while i was there. needs 1 month deposit which they refund. attendants are nice and mostly well kempts - sometimes they look scraggly but wouldn't complain given they have no ac down in the garage and are constantly running up and down getting cars. There's a list you sign up for when you want your car or you can go down and ask them or call. they also do thourough car washes for $8. (zip cars are in the garage now too) guest passes for 5 hours can be bought for $5! Security - doormen are actually diligent. days i would approach the garage door entrace with both hands full of groceries the door would automatically be buzzed by the doorman or when walking to an elevator the doors would open (not sure if they can control that though). Tim is an awesome doorman, he opens the main inside metal gate for you if you have stuff in your hands and remembers (!amazing) when you get a package and flags you down if you walk by him. other doormen are legit but don't get up off their feet as much. Conveniences-downstairs has a mom-pop store with stnd items, nail salon (never tried), now a dentist (never tried) , and a reasonable dry cleaner (which you can prepay and they will have the clothes with the doorman for you when you get home) They do allow pets and reading some reviews about the dog floor (2) and adjacent floors (3) I would probably not recommend getting floors 2 or 3 (although I never had an issue with pee, poo, dog smells, - except in the dog elevator which always has a slight dog smell) Good thing is they have 2 other people elevators and 1 freight elevator. garbage chutes are fine - you can even leave larger items by the garbage elevator (boxes,etc) and maintenance crew throws it out. washing area downstairs also has a bathroom and bike storage area. laundry room is bright and has super large washers and dryers for big blankets. prices are ok - went up 10cents since I moved in to $1.35 - it's by electronic card. Doorman also takes packages from UPS/FEDEX etc. which was useful for wine club shipments. Price-I would say on the higher end but considering the size, free utilites, (parking in building), and 100 yard distance to about 10 bus routes it was worth it. ALso to note, a large number of foreigners (mainly from england I believe) also live in the buidling if that gives any color to quality of the building. View- had a small lake view but the 3100 n building (green and yellowish) blocks most views unless you get a unit in the north east corner) mgmt- never had an issue - always greeted kindly and warmly - would walk to dolly's office in pj's and request items and she was always accomodating. made 2 maintenance calls while there about the kitchen faucet backing up as well as the plumber's putty cracking and they fixed it w/o question the day i made the call. Overall: I give this place a 4.15 out of 5. 4.25-4.5 if the price were lower 4.25-4.65 if the fridge were full size and kitchen bigger with updated electrical and lights/fans in the living/sleeping areas only my new construction 3bed 2bath is a 5 :)”
